#4dc030 hex color

In a RGB color space, hex #4dc030 is composed of 30.2% red, 75.3% green and 18.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 59.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 75% yellow and 24.7% black. It has a hue angle of 107.9 degrees, a saturation of 60% and a lightness of 47.1%. #4dc030 color hex could be obtained by blending #9aff60 with #008100. Closest websafe color is: #66cc33.

#4dc030 color description : Strong lime green.

The hexadecimal color #4dc030 has RGB values of R:77, G:192, B:48 and CMYK values of C:0.6, M:0, Y:0.75,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 5095472.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010401 is the darkest color, while #f5fcf3 is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#747f71 is the less saturated color, while #31ee02 is the most saturated one.
